About FIH Mobile

FIH Mobile Limited (Renamed to FIH Mobile Limited from Foxconn International Holdings in May 2013) was established in April 2002 and listed on Hong Kong Stock Exchange in February 2005 (Ticker: 2038.HK).

A subsidiary of Hon Hai Precision Industry and a leader in the worldwide mobile device industry, FIH Mobile offers vertically integrated, end-to-end design, development, and manufacturing services spanning handsets, mobile and wireless communication devices, and consumer electronics products. Moving into the internet era, FIH Mobile leveraged its core strengths in hardware and software to enter the 5G, AI, IoT and IoV (Internet of Vehicles) fields, building a full internet and mobile ecosystem.

FIH established a global footprint including design centers in Taiwan and China, manufacturing capacity in China, India, and Vietnam, and an after-market service center in the United States. In 2019, FIH reached $14.38 billion in revenue and acquired a 10.4% share of the global handset market. Moreover, until the end of 2019, FIH had accumulated 1,515 effective patents, comprising 560 software patents and 955 patents related to communication, mobile devices, and other hardware.

Continuous improvement

FIH Mobile’s changing business profile and external factors such as escalating costs are increasing pressure on the organization to operate as efficiently as possible. The ability of machine learning to improve through experience presented a tremendous opportunity to improve the quality of its products, optimize processes, and reduce costs.

The manufacturer identified defect minimization as a potential “early win” for machine learning within its operations. During the smartphone manufacturing process, each printed circuit board (PCB) is inspected for defects that can compromise the quality of the final product delivered to a customer and sold or leased to a consumer.

“Humans inspected PCBs in the pre-production phase of our original process. The defect escape rate—the number of unfound defects divided by the number of all defective PCBs—was 40%,” says Sabcat Shih, Senior Associate Manager at FIH Mobile.

Reviewing a set number of components per phone

FIH Mobile proceeded to build an automated system based on AutoML Vision and completed the deployment in April 2020. The business then began training machine learning models to support an image capture instrument that comprises two microscopes and an X-Y table that moves each PCB component-set horizontally through the defect detection process. The machine learning models support software that reviews and classifies the component in each image as “pass” or “fail.” The system reviews a set number of components in each phone.

Reducing time and cost by decreasing defect escape rate to 10%

The business is achieving a considerable efficiency benefit from its decision. “With AutoML Vision, we are able to reduce our defect escape rate to 10%, while the time to inspect each component decreased dramatically to 0.3 seconds, or 1.3 seconds once fixture movement time is taken into account,” says Sabcat. “In addition, all our inspection stations apply the same inspection process, ensuring consistency and improving confidence.”

The Google Cloud team played a key role in helping FH Mobile deliver the AutoML Vision-powered solution effectively. “They helped us understand how to label data efficiently and maximize model performance,” adds Sabcat.

“It’s super helpful applying these machine learning models in production,” he concludes. “All we have to do is prepare the data, label it as accurate, and AutoML Vision does the rest for us.”

The business is now evaluating other Google visual inspection products that can provide a seamless pipeline from the image output to a machine learning model. “With Google Cloud visual inspection products, we are working towards a model where all we have to do is import our PCB images, select one image as a template, and draw an inspection area around each component’s bounding box,” explains Sabcat. “The product will undertake image alignment based on a template image, crop the components for us to label, and then train the machine learning model.”
